In-Depth Analysis

On April 26, 2025, a 5.0 magnitude earthquake struck Swat and surrounding areas in Khyber Pakhtunkhwa. The National Seismological Center reported that the quake originated from the Hindu Kush mountain range at a depth of 130 kilometers. Tremors were felt across nearby districts, causing panic among residents. Simultaneously, a 4.4 magnitude earthquake struck the Zhob area of Balochistan at a depth of 30 kilometers. The epicenter was located 70 kilometers southeast of Zhob. Authorities have confirmed no immediate loss of life or significant structural damage. Emergency services remain on alert for possible aftershocks. These events underscore the need for robust building codes and disaster response mechanisms in earthquake-prone regions of Pakistan.

FAQs

Q: What should I do during an earthquake?

Stay calm, drop to the ground, take cover under a sturdy object, and hold on until the shaking stops.

Q: How can I prepare for an earthquake?

Create an emergency plan, secure heavy objects in your home, and know the safe spots in your building.
